What To Expect

- Alaskan Huskies are running on the snow. The dog sledding season has come. We can’t wait to get a dog sledding tour with them. We are so proud of having our dog mushing team.

- Free Pick up Service at a hotel in Fairbanks
- Free Photo Service

- Dog Sledding Snow Seasons: From Nov. 1 To Apr. 20.

- 2 - 5 Miles Trail
- Learn about the history of dog mushing through guided commentary
- Ask plenty of questions to your guide and musher.

It is about 20 min to 30 min for dog sledding.
(It changes due to dogs, snow, wild animals, and trail conditions.)

You have time for petting dogs and taking photos.

We will upload your photos onto OneDrive or Dropbox. We will send a URL linked to download them all (NO EXTRA CHARGE). It takes 3 days to get a URL linked.

The duration of 1 hour and 30 minutes covers the entire experience: transportation, dog sledding, petting dogs, & our photography service.

We operate three different trails, & we select the specific route for the day based on the prevailing weather conditions and temperature. In certain instances—particularly when we utilize a trail located close to town—the total duration of the experience may be around 1 hour and 30 minutes.
